BEARDED TEAMCENTRALIA TO SEE BABE- The Ccntralln Southwest Washington lea raid baseball team has been selected to meet tin; House of David club on Noble field Friday evening, due to the fact thnfc several of Itcx Oliivstcad's, players will be out of town.• Olmstead was originally chosen to pick- the team to meet the bearded boys, but he himself will be out of (own until the day of the game, and many of his players have left for extended vacations over July 4.The Centra I ia team put on n game of almost professional caliber Sunduy when it met the Bucoda boys and beat them 10 to 2; and the boys horn Benton Harbor, Mich, will have a' battle before them if the local lads produce as they did Sunday,Babe Did rick son, perhaps the world's most famous woman athlete, will piny In the game. Tire girl is guaranteed to pitch a few innings.- Johnny James, Lamb and Christian have been chosen to handle the hurling assignment for the local lads, with either Scigal or .Wagner catching.. The list of probable starters includes: Sexton, Hawkins and Delaney, in the outfield; Gillespie, first; Schultz, second; Day, third; Ingraham, short; Seigel and Wagner, catchers; Lamb, James and Christian, pitchers, and Weinberg and Peterson, utility men,■ 'Hie House of David club of 1334 is easily the best ever put on the road.
